Fishing Planet is a first-person, multiplayer freshwater and saltwater fishing simulator for iOS and Android.

FAQ

Is Fishing Planet suitable for casual players?
Fishing Planet is designed as a realistic simulator with a steep learning curve. While the free-to-play model allows casual access, the technical depth and gear progression requirements are optimized for dedicated fishing enthusiasts.
How does Fishing Planet compare to Ace Fishing?
Fishing Planet focuses on realistic, first-person physics and environmental simulation. In contrast, Ace Fishing utilizes an arcade-style, gacha-driven progression system that is generally more accessible to casual players.
Are there intrusive ads in Fishing Planet?
Fishing Planet uses a freemium model that includes ad-inventory in the free tier to support gameplay. Players can bypass certain progression gates through in-app purchases for specialized gear.
What are some alternatives to Fishing Planet?
Players seeking different experiences may consider Fishing Hook for simplified controls, Ultimate Fishing Simulator for realistic physics, or Fishing Paradiso for a narrative-driven RPG approach.
